The ABB 3BHE024855R0101 UFC921 A101 is a high-performance DCS controller module engineered for deployment within ABB’s Symphony Plus distributed control system architecture. Rather than functioning as a standalone unit, this controller is designed to operate as the central processing node within a layered automation hierarchy — coordinating signal acquisition from field instruments, executing real-time control logic, and maintaining deterministic communication across all system layers. Its role spans the control layer, I/O layer, network layer, and upward to the human-machine interface layer, making it a foundational component for any Symphony Plus-based installation.

The UFC921 A101 controller achieves its full potential when integrated within a complete Symphony Plus control system architecture. At the control layer, it works in direct coordination with the ABB PM866 processor module and ABB CI867 PROFIBUS DP communication interface, enabling high-speed data exchange between the controller and field devices. The controller’s backplane connectivity is provided through the ABB TB840A termination unit and compatible Symphony Plus S800 I/O modules, which handle analog and digital signal conditioning across the I/O layer.
For network-layer integration, the UFC921 A101 interfaces with ABB CI854B Industrial Ethernet communication modules, supporting PROFINET and Modbus TCP protocols for upstream SCADA connectivity. Power layer stability is maintained through ABB SD823 and SD833 power supply modules, which provide redundant 24 VDC feeds to the controller rack — a critical design consideration for continuous process environments. At the human-machine interface layer, the controller communicates with ABB 800xA System operator workstations, delivering real-time process visualization and alarm management.
For applications requiring high-availability architecture, the UFC921 A101 supports controller redundancy configurations in conjunction with a secondary UFC921 unit and the ABB CI840A fieldbus communication interface. Terminal modules such as the ABB TU810V1 and TU830V1 provide the physical I/O termination points, while ABB AF series contactors and relay modules serve as the execution layer components that translate controller output signals into physical actuator commands. This end-to-end integration — from field sensor to control logic to actuator — defines the architectural completeness that the 3BHE024855R0101 UFC921 A101 enables within a Symphony Plus system.

Q2: Can this controller support redundant architecture configurations, and what additional components are required?
Yes. The UFC921 A101 supports controller redundancy when paired with a second UFC921 unit and the appropriate redundancy link module within the Symphony Plus architecture. Redundant power supply modules — such as the ABB SD823 or SD833 — should be installed to ensure uninterrupted power delivery to both primary and secondary controllers. The redundancy switchover is managed automatically by the Symphony Plus system software, with bumpless transfer ensuring process continuity during controller failover events.
